Course Content

• Vendor Risk Management Frameworks and Standards
• Third-Party Risk Assessment Methodologies & Techniques
• Vendor Due Diligence and Information Gathering
• Contractual Risk Management and Negotiation (including clauses related to Vendor Risk)
• Risk Assessment and Scoring Methodologies
• Monitoring and Remediation of Vendor Risks
• Technology Risk Assessment in Vendor Management
• Data Privacy and Security in Vendor Relationships (GDPR, CCPA, etc.)
• Vendor Risk Reporting and Communication
• Building a Robust Vendor Risk Management Program

Career path

Career Role Description
Vendor Risk Management Consultant Assess and mitigate risks associated with third-party vendors, ensuring compliance and security. High demand for professionals skilled in vendor risk assessment techniques.
Third-Party Risk Analyst (TPRA) Analyze vendor risks, identify vulnerabilities, and implement risk mitigation strategies. A crucial role in maintaining organizational security and regulatory compliance.
Information Security Auditor – Vendor Risk Focus Conduct audits of vendors to evaluate their security posture and compliance with relevant standards. Growing need for expertise in risk assessment and security auditing.
Compliance Manager – Vendor Risk Manage vendor risk compliance programs, ensuring adherence to regulatory requirements and internal policies. High-level role requiring strong vendor risk assessment techniques.
